Available 21st November: This furnished top (second) floor apartment is in excellent order throughout with modern furniture and appliances. Located close to the amenities of Beeston town centre and walking distance to transport links, the property would suit either a single person or couple. The accommodation comprises entrance hall with phone entry system; bright and spacious double aspect living area ; open plan dining area; modern fitted kitchen with electric oven and hob, fridge/freezer, and washing machine; one double bedroom with built-in wardrobes; one small single bedroom (furnished as a study); and a modern bathroom suite with shower over the bath. The apartment is fully double glazed and has electric heating. Off road parking. Please contact C.P. Walker and Son to arrange a viewing. Sorry no housing benefit, cats nor dogs. Sorry no Children. Application Procedure:
Complete an Application Form and return it to our office with your Photo id, proof of address and any other supporting documents. Applications can be emailed out to you to be created electronically or printed versions handed in to our office.
Each person over the age of 18 that will be living at the property will need to complete an Application Form.
Once we have reviewed your application and confirmed that the owner wishes to proceed, you will need to pay the application fee of £75 per person. The fee can be paid in cash or card in the office or by card payment over the phone. The application fee covers the costs associated with obtaining references and a credit check. Once the application process has started, the fee is non-refundable should the application fail or should you decide not to proceed. Once the application fee has been paid, we will mark the property as Under Offer and it will be reserved for you, subject to satisfactory references.
Once we have obtained satisfactory references and have obtained the owner’s approval to proceed with the tenancy, the Tenancy Agreement will be emailed or sent to you so you can check through it and ask if you have any queries.
You will then need to sign the Tenancy Agreement and/or pay the deposit, which in the case of professional properties is equivalent to one month’s rent plus £100.
On or before the date specified as the start date for the Tenancy and before you collect keys to the property, you will also need to pay one month’s rent in advance and a set up fee of £150 for the preparation of the Tenancy Agreement, Inventory and Schedule of Condition and deposit registration/compliance.
